Ellen DeGeneres Speaks Out On The Importance Of Kindness And Love
January 7, 2016
"I want everyone to know that we all really, really love one another. Deep down we all love one another, and we need to get back to that." ~ Ellen DeGeneres
Ellen began her career as a comedian because she wanted to make people happy and laugh. Then she started her daytime talk show to continue making people happy, but also to change people's lives. So it comes as no surprise when she won the People's Choice Humanitarian Award.
